The sentence "Coach Nash was interviewed by Harper Grace" is in the passive voice.

The sentence "Harper Grace interviewed Coach Nash" is in the active voice.

To identify the sentence in the paragraph that is usually in the active voice, we need to first understand the difference between active and passive voice. In active voice, the subject of the sentence performs the action, while in passive voice, the subject receives the action.
